Cooking lobster tails is always easy and fun. Broiled Lobster Tail with Lemon Butter Sauce is a quick and easy recipe for your lobster tails. It is simply delicious, and only takes around 10 minutes to cook.  While the lobster tails with seasoning might be good enough, adding lemon butter sauce helps make the dish tastier and yummier.

Broiled Lobster Tail with Lemon Butter Sauce Panlasang Pinoy

I prepared this dish for Media Noche (New Year’s eve dinner). This was probably the quickest and easiest dish that I cooked during that time. It might look somewhat complicated to prepare, but it is really easy, in reality.

I used fresh large lobster tails for this recipe. Since this dish was for New Year’s eve dinner, I tried to source the biggest lobster tails that I can get within my location. I was lucky enough to find some not too far away. The tails were prepared by exposing the lobster meat.This was done by cutting the top shell in the middle lengthwise up to the end. It is important to let the meat out so that it can be seasoned properly. It is also ideal for it to be able to cook quickly. You can do it by sliding your fingers towards the side shells, between the meat and the shell. When the lobster meat is scraped off, gently pulled it out to expose.

Broiled Lobster Tail with Lemon Butter Sauce

I only season my lobsters with garlic powder and salt. The lobster tails are broiled for 10 minutes, after seasoning. While the lobsters are cooking, I start to prepare the sauce. It is a quick and easy task, which should take less than 5 minutes. Once the lobsters are ready, I top it with lemon butter sauce. You can also add some chopped parsley.

This is definitely a good and easy way to cook lobster tails. If you like lobsters and love pasta at the same time, making lobster pasta might sound like a good idea.

Broiled Lobster Tail with Lemon Butter Sauce

This is a recipe for Broiled Lobster Tail with Lemon Butter Sauce
Prep: 5 minutes minutes
Cook: 10 minutes minutes
Total: 15 minutes minutes

Ingredients

  • 3 large lobster tails
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t

Lemon Butter Sauce

  • Juice from 1/2 lemon
  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ter
  • 3 tablespoons whipping cream

Instructions

  • Set the oven to broil.
  • Open the lobster tail by cutting the top shell using a pair of scissors. Start from the topmost part (lengthwise)until it reaches the far end. Push the shell sideways to expose the meat. Manually pull the meat out to expose it.
  • Combine salt and garlic powder. Sprinkle the mixture over the lobster meat. Rub it all over the lobster meat.
  • Arrange the lobster in a baking tray. Broil for 8 to 10 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, prepare the sauce by melting butter in a saucepan. Add lemon juice and whipping cream. Stir. Set aside.
  • Remove the broiled lobster from the oven. Arrange in a serving plate. Top with lemon butter sauce.
  • Serve. Share and enjoy!
